dc.description.abstractIn studies to color black and white videos, it is aimed to make the colored video perceptually meaningful and visually attractive. In this way, old images from the past to the present can be visualized and presented to people in different ways. In this study, the video is colorized by using a model that colorizes images with Convolutional Neural Networks. In this reference-based colorizing study, the frames in the video are colorized according to an automatically determined reference photo. As a new approach different from existing studies, instead of choosing a reference photo for each frame, a system that automatically detects the scene transitions occurring in the video stream and automatically recommends the reference photo suitable for the content of each scene.en
